PA · 2017–present · active
Tallah formed in Pennsylvania in 2017, co-founded by drummer Max Portnoy (son of Mike Portnoy) and guitarist Derrick Schneider, with vocalist Justin Bonitz joining in 2018. Signed to Earache Records, the band released the concept album Matriphagy in 2020, blending nu-metal and metalcore influences drawn from Slipknot, Korn, and Linkin Park, followed by The Generation of Danger (2022) and Primeval: Obsession // Detachment (2025). Portnoy received the Modern Drummer Award for Best Up and Coming Drummer in 2019.
NY · 2017–present · active
Brooklyn-based Tanith formed in 2017, built around guitarist and vocalist Russ Tippins — also a member of NWOBHM act Satan — alongside bassist/vocalist Cindy Maynard and drummer Keith Robinson. Their debut album In Another Time (2019) on Metal Blade Records drew immediate comparisons to 1970s luminaries such as Blue Öyster Cult, Wishbone Ash, and Uriah Heep, earning cult status in the traditional heavy rock community. A second album, Voyage, followed in 2023, reinforcing their commitment to melodic, fantasy-inflected hard rock and classic metal songwriting.
Louisville, KY · 1998–present · active
Louisville, Kentucky's Tantric emerged from the dissolution of Days of the New, with vocalist Hugo Ferreira forming the band to pursue a more polished, radio-friendly brand of post-grunge that retained the moody, atmospheric quality of his former project. Their self-titled 2001 debut produced the hit 'Breakdown,' which became a staple of early-2000s rock radio with its brooding melody and Ferreira's emotionally intense vocal delivery. Though they never fully replicated that initial commercial peak, Tantric have maintained a steady career through consistent touring and a catalog of melodic, introspective hard rock.
Buffalo, NY · 2024–present · active
Buffalo's Tar Bucket crawled out of the Erie lakeshore in 2024 with a sludge metal approach as dense and unmoving as their name implies. Still early in their existence, they traffic in slow-cooked punishment — downtuned guitars dragged through mud and distortion, the way only a city with winters that long could produce.

Austin, TX · 2016–present · active
Austin's Taverner occupy the volatile space where metalcore collides with powerviolence and grindcore, a combination that makes their music as chaotic as the city's music scene is eclectic. Formed in 2016, they channel the blistering pace of powerviolence into song structures that occasionally open up just long enough to crush you with a metalcore breakdown before pulling the floor out again.

Torrance, CA · 2009–present · active
Torrance, California's Teeth Gnashers have been grinding out raw black metal fused with punk aggression since 2009, one of the longer-running acts in LA's subterranean extreme scene. Their black/punk hybrid strips both genres down to their most feral essentials — speed, scorn, and maximum filth.
Louisville, KY · 2015–present · active
Louisville's Tehillah have been weaponizing blackened death metal since 2015, drawing on Kentucky's tradition of serious, no-frills heavy music and pushing it into the pitch-black extremes. The name — Hebrew for "praise" — sits in sharp irony against their caustic sound, which finds the sacred in the most violent sonic spaces.
